Fiji Minister Jese Saukuru Carries 2026 Commonwealth Games Baton to Soso Village on Naviti Island

Table of Contents

The arrival of the 2026 Commonwealth Games baton in Soso village on Naviti Island highlights Fiji's active participation in the Commonwealth of Nations (a voluntary association of 56 countries, most with historical ties to the British Empire), a platform that fosters multilateral cooperation among diverse member states. From the geopolitical lens, this event underscores Fiji's strategic positioning in the Pacific, where small island nations leverage international sporting events to amplify their voices on global stages, particularly amid rising great-power competition between China, the United States, and Australia in the region. The Yasawa Group, part of Fiji's outer islands, represents remote communities often marginalized in national development, and such ceremonial visits by high-level officials like Minister Jese Saukuru signal government efforts to extend national unity narratives to peripheral areas. As an international correspondent, the baton's journey from Viti Levu—Fiji's main island—via boat from Port Denarau to Naviti illustrates the logistical challenges of cross-island connectivity in an archipelagic nation, while involving FASANOC (Fiji Association of Sport and National Olympic Committee, Fiji's national sports governing body) and government officials emphasizes collaborative institutional frameworks. The presentation to the Turaga na Tui, a traditional chiefly title in Fijian iTaukei culture, blends modern sporting symbolism with indigenous protocols, reflecting Fiji's bicultural fabric where paramount chiefs maintain significant social influence alongside democratic governance. This fusion is crucial in a country where ethnic tensions between indigenous Fijians and Indo-Fijians have historically shaped politics. Regionally, the event carries implications for Pacific Island unity, as the Commonwealth Games provide a soft-power arena for nations like Fiji to showcase resilience against climate vulnerabilities and economic dependencies. Stakeholders include the Fiji government seeking to boost national morale ahead of Glasgow 2026, local communities gaining visibility, and the Commonwealth Secretariat promoting its values of friendship and equity. Cross-border effects ripple to other Pacific Commonwealth members like Papua New Guinea and Samoa, potentially inspiring similar engagements, while host Scotland benefits from heightened anticipation. The outlook suggests these baton relays strengthen diplomatic ties, with Fiji's involvement reinforcing its role in forums like the Pacific Islands Forum.
